Exploring the Cost and Availability of Solar Cable Manufacturers for Renewable Energy Solutions


Understanding Solar Cables Price Trends and Factory Insights


The increasing demand for renewable energy sources, particularly solar power, has led to a surge in the production and consumption of solar cables. These cables serve as a crucial component in solar energy systems, connecting photovoltaic (PV) panels to inverters and facilitating the transfer of electricity. Given the importance of these cables in ensuring efficient energy transfer and system safety, understanding the pricing dynamics and the manufacturing landscape is essential for stakeholders in the solar industry.


The Role of Solar Cables


Solar cables are specifically designed to withstand harsh environmental conditions, including UV exposure, moisture, and temperature fluctuations. Typically made from materials like cross-linked polyethylene (XLPE) or polyvinyl chloride (PVC), solar cables come in various specifications tailored to specific applications. High-quality cables not only minimize energy loss but also enhance the overall longevity of solar energy systems. As renewable energy adoption grows globally, so does the need for reliable solar cable solutions.


Pricing Dynamics


The price of solar cables is influenced by several factors, including raw material costs, manufacturing processes, market demand, and technological advancements. Copper and aluminum are the primary materials used in solar cables, and their prices are subject to fluctuations based on global market trends. Recent years have seen significant commodity price shifts, which directly impact the cost of solar cables.


Additionally, the emergence of new manufacturing technologies can affect pricing. Innovations that streamline production or enhance the durability and efficiency of cables can lead to cost reductions. As factories adopt more automated processes, the efficiency gains can be passed on to consumers, leading to competitive pricing.


Moreover, the geographic location of manufacturing plants plays a role in logistics costs. Factories situated closer to key markets may have an advantage in terms of reduced shipping expenses, thereby offering more competitive pricing to local buyers. Conversely, those relying on imports may face additional costs due to tariffs and transportation.

Factory Insights


When considering solar cable suppliers, it's essential to assess the factories' production capabilities, quality control measures, and overall reputation in the market. Many leading manufacturers emphasize the use of high-quality materials and rigorous testing standards to ensure product reliability. Certifications such as ISO9001 for quality management and IEC standards for electrical components can serve as indicators of a manufacturer's commitment to quality.


Furthermore, with the rise of sustainability awareness, many factories are shifting towards greener practices. This includes using eco-friendly materials and adopting energy-efficient production methods, which not only align with global sustainability goals but can also be a selling point for environmentally conscious consumers.


Future Trends


Looking ahead, the market for solar cables is expected to grow in tandem with the expanding solar industry. With governments worldwide investing heavily in renewable energy infrastructure to combat climate change, the demand for solar cables will continue to rise. As more residential and commercial installations of solar systems occur, the need for reliable and efficient cable solutions will become even more critical.


Moreover, advancements in technology, such as the development of higher-capacity cables and improved insulation materials, promise to enhance performance while keeping prices competitive. As manufacturers respond to these trends, buyers will benefit from a broader range of products at varying price points.
